Output 8573cfaeed6bc0da5a4683a3818c59af013742abc4c605101d0fe945a2c554bf:0

value
119000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ad4c48d6eb669de1282f10118818d9ad1771ddee OP_EQUAL
address
3HVLD59woQPczKjUFK7acpoueUM5t1kPZt
transaction
8573cfaeed6bc0da5a4683a3818c59af013742abc4c605101d0fe945a2c554bf
spent
true